Where the floor is

Two checkable properties separate cheap filament from bad filament, and both are visible before you buy.

  1. A published diameter tolerance. If the listing does not state one, the manufacturer is not committing to one.
  2. Vacuum sealed with desiccant. Especially for PETG, which absorbs enough moisture in a warehouse to matter on the first print.

Below that floor, the saving comes out of your success rate, and a failed print costs more than the difference — the arithmetic is on is cheap filament worth it.

The cheapest worth buying, by material

PLA

Budget PLA+ from SUNLU or eSUN. Toughened, sealed, tolerance published, and priced against plain PLA. There is essentially no argument for buying cheaper than this — see PLA brands.

PETG

SUNLU PETG. It needs more tuning than the premium spools and rewards it. The one caution is packaging: PETG punishes a marginal seal more than PLA does, so treat a new spool as suspect until the first print proves otherwise. See PETG brands.

TPU

Budget TPU is the cheapest way to find out whether your extruder can handle flexibles at all, which is a real question with a hardware answer — see TPU. If it works, upgrading later is easy; if it does not, you have learned it cheaply.

ABS, ASA and nylon

We would not buy the cheapest here. These materials are difficult enough that filament inconsistency compounds with printing difficulty, and a documented starting profile is worth real money when you are chasing a lifted corner.

The genuinely cheapest way to print

It is not a spool. It is not failing.

Vacuum bags, indicating desiccant and a hygrometer cost less than one failed long print and remove a whole category of failure. Bambu Lab publish 2 to 12 hours of print-readiness for a dried spool in ordinary indoor air Bambu Lab Wiki, which means an unbagged spool is quietly costing you success rate whatever it cost to buy.

Storage first, then filament brand. That order returns more than any spool decision on this page.

Common questions

What is the cheapest filament that still prints well?

Budget PLA+ from a brand that publishes a diameter tolerance and ships vacuum sealed. Those two properties are the floor, and the floor is high enough that premium tiers have to justify themselves.

Should I buy no-name filament?

We would not. Without a published tolerance you have no advance information about consistency, and the saving over a budget brand that does publish one is small.

Is cheap PETG a false economy?

Not if it is sealed properly. PETG punishes a marginal seal more than PLA does, so packaging matters more here — treat a new budget spool as suspect until the first print proves otherwise.
